Why the $5‑for‑$25 Pitch Is a Red Flag, Not a Lifeline

Casino operators love to parade a “best deposit 5 play with 25 casino australia” deal like it’s a miracle cure for a busted bankroll. In reality, it’s a textbook example of bait‑and‑switch marketing. They take your five bucks, hand you a credit of twenty‑five, and expect you to tumble through their games until the house edge chews you up.

Take a look at a typical rollout from a brand like Bet365. They’ll slap a $5 minimum deposit on a welcome package that suddenly sprouts a $25 bonus. The maths is simple: you’re forced to wager the bonus 30 times before you can touch any winnings. That’s 750 dollars of wagering for a five‑dollar entry fee. No wonder the average player never sees a cent.

And if you think the bonus itself is free, think again. The word “free” is often shoved into quotation marks – “free” money that isn’t really free at all. It’s a tax you pay in the form of higher variance and tighter playthrough requirements. No charity, no benevolence, just a clever way to inflate traffic numbers.

What the Fine Print Actually Means for the Savvy Player

Because the terms are buried beneath a mountain of legalese, most players never notice the real cost. The wagering requirement is just the tip of the iceberg. Look at the maximum bet restriction – often capped at $2 while you’re trying to clear a $25 bonus. That forces you to stretch the playthrough, extending the time you’re exposed to the house edge.

But the most infuriating clause is the time limit. You’ve got 30 days to meet the wagering. If you miss it, the bonus evaporates faster than a cheap beer left in the sun. It’s a ticking clock that adds pressure, nudging you to gamble more aggressively than you’d otherwise.

And don’t even get me started on the withdrawal fees. After fighting through the playthrough, you finally request a cash‑out, only to be hit with a $10 processing charge. That turns your modest $25 win into a $15 net, assuming you even manage to meet the conditions.
